1 | The Missing Temporal Crescent: A Clinical-MRI Correlation | Klara Landau, MD; Werner Wichmann, MD; Anton Valavanis, MD | A lesion in the most anterior portion of the striate cortex and/or in the optic radiation projecting to this cortical area will produce a monocular visual field defect affecting the temporal crescent of the contralateral eye. This well known phenomenon is mentioned in every perimetry text book, but ... | 19940228_nanos_posters_10 |
